About the App

Looking for a clock app that’s as classic as it is versatile? Classic Clock – second hand from QBee520 brings you a timeless look with just the right amount of customization. Whether you prefer a traditional clock face, a digital display, or something in between, you get options here—without any clutter. It fits comfortably on your phone or tablet, and even plays nicely when you’re running it using BlueStacks.

App Features

  • Old-School Meets Digital
    Want an analog clock with a smooth second hand? Or maybe you’d rather have a crisp digital display? You can flip between both styles in just a tap.

  • Customization Galore
    Fancy a new vibe? Switch up the clock’s background with different wallpaper choices, or play around with font styles until it feels just right.

  • Color & Shadow Controls
    Make the clock your own by picking the color and tweaking the shadow. From bold and bright to calm and understated, it’s all up to you.

  • Background Music Option
    If silence isn’t your thing, let some gentle background tunes play while you glance at the time. It’s just a little extra, but it makes a difference.

  • Portrait or Landscape Views
    Move your screen, and this clock keeps up! Keep it vertical or turn it sideways for a wide look. Whatever fits best where you want it.

With Classic Clock – second hand, you get a classic look and the freedom to make it match your style—no frills, just the good stuff.

Minimum System Requirements

With BlueStacks 5, you can get started on a PC that fulfills the following requirements.

  • Operating System

    Microsoft Windows 7 or above, macOS 11 (Big Sur) or above

  • Processor

    Intel, AMD or Apple Silicon Processor

  • RAM

    at least 4GB

  • HDD

    10GB Free Disk Space

Note:

* You must be an Administrator on your PC. Up to date graphics drivers from Microsoft or the chipset vendor.
